KNOW MORE. REMEMBER MORE. DO MORE.
We believe that great education gives children both knowledge and opportunity.
Our curriculum is designed to build important knowledge and vocabulary over time, helping children make meaningful connections between what they learn and the world around them.
We want our children to:
KNOW MORE
Develop a rich body of knowledge about themselves, their community and the wider world.
REMEMBER MORE
Build on previous learning so that important knowledge becomes secure and can be connected to new ideas.
DO MORE
Use what they know to think, communicate, solve problems, create, make decisions and contribute to the world around them.

Great teaching is at the heart of Whitegate End.
We want every child to experience teaching that is ambitious, purposeful and responsive to their needs.
Our teachers build carefully on what children already know, introduce new knowledge and vocabulary, check understanding and help children become increasingly independent learners.
We want children to understand:
What am I learning?
Why am I learning it?
What do I already know?
How can I use what I know?
How can I improve?
We continually develop our teaching because we believe that every child deserves to experience excellent teaching every day.
Our Whitegate End Great Teaching Framework provides a shared language and understanding of what great teaching looks like across our school.
Inclusion is part of who we are.
We recognise and celebrate the different experiences, backgrounds, strengths and needs of our children and families.
We work closely with parents, carers and professionals to remove barriers to learning and participation and to make sure that every child has the opportunity to succeed.
We believe that children should not have to fit into school.
We should make school work for children.
Our commitment to inclusion is reflected throughout school life, including our SEND provision and The Hive, our specialist SEMH provision.
The Hive provides targeted support for children with social, emotional and mental health needs, while maintaining strong relationships with the wider school community.
We believe that inclusion is not something we provide for some children.
It is part of who we are.
